The light gray Spectra IV IP SD4E29-PSGE1 H.264 Indoor/Outdoor Day/Night Dome Camera System (NTSC) from Pelco includes the DD429 Dome Drive with integrated 29x Day/Night Camera, BB4E-PG-E Environmental Pendant Back Box, and LDHQPB-1 Lower Dome with Clear Bubble. The back box features a built-in memory, which can be used to store camera and location specific dome settings, including labels, presets, patterns, and zones. This dome camera system allows you to control and monitor videos over an IP network from virtually anywhere in the world. The Spectra IV IP camera system features a high-speed dome with a built-in 100Base-TX network interface for live streaming to any network application.
The Spectra IV IP camera system supports 2 simultaneous video streams, which can be compressed in MJPEG, MPEG-4, and H.264 formats across several resolution configurations. The streams can be configured in a variety of frame rates, bit rates, and GOP (Group of Pictures) structures for additional bandwidth administration. The H.264 compression video files are up to 20 times smaller than MJPEG, making network video storage more affordable.
The Spectra IV IP indoor/outdoor dome camera system allows you to view and control analog videos while viewing, recording, and controlling network IP video. There is no need to abandon your current analog infrastructure if you are making the move to network video as a recording solution. Continue to monitor and control video in the analog domain while recording videos in the network domain, and let Spectra IV IP’s professional compression method do the work for you without the need for external encoders.
The Spectra IV IP dome drive camera features an EXview HAD imager for increased sensitivity and LowLight technology, allowing the cameras to compensate for scenes where minimal light is present. The camera also features built-in motion detection and 128x WDR (Wide Dynamic Range) that enables the system to compensate for scenes where dramatic contrasts in lighting are present.
The Spectra IV IP dome camera system uses a standard Web browser for powerful remote setup and administration. Up to 16 cameras can be viewed on the same network. Network protocols such as S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) configuration for security certificates, SSH (Secure Shell) for remote logon, and QoS (Quality of Service) for priority or guarantee data flow can be managed using a Web browser.
This dome camera system easily connects to Pelco IP and hybrid systems such as Endura version 1.5 or later, MPEG-4; Endura version 2.0 or later, H.264; Digital Sentry version 7.3 or later; DX8100 version 2.0 or later; DX4700/DX4800 Series 1.1 or later; DX4700HD/DX4800HD Series v2.0 or later; and DVR5100 version 1.5.4 or later. The camera also features open architecture connectivity to third-party software. Pelco offers API (Application Programming Interface) and SDK (Software Developer’s Kit) for interfacing with Pelco’s IP cameras.
